The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Анализ зависимости безопасности кода от используемого языка программирования"
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]
Отдельный RSS теперь доступен для каждого обсуждения в форуме и каждого минипортала.
. "Анализ зависимости безопасности кода от используемого языка ..." +/
Сообщение от n00by (ok), 26-Дек-20, 09:17 
>>> Что-то мне кажется вопрос скорее в том, как оно будет работать. И
>>> дело даже не в оптимизациях.
>> Именно в оптимизациях.
> Вы читали вышенаписанное? Там про NULL. И он не нулевой физический адрес,

На современном железе программы работают с виртуальными адресами. И дело не в языке Си. Трансляция в физические происходит аппаратно через таблицу страниц. Боюсь, Вы банально путаете эти два понятия.

> как многим показалось

А что там на самом деле? Не макрос NULL, который "implementation-defined null pointer constant", а сама эта константа:

§6.3.2.3 Pointers

3 An integer constant expression with the value 0, or such an expression cast to type
void *, is called a null pointer constant.

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
Анализ зависимости безопасности кода от используемого языка программирования, opennews, 20-Дек-20, 18:53  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ру